Compatibility of concrete repair materials and systems ...

1996-2-1 · Emberson and Mays3 in Table 3 set out the general requirements of patch repair materials for structural compatibility. The first requirement is that the strength in compression, flexure and tension of the repair mater­ial exceed that of the substrate concrete. This require­ment is commonly met with most repair materials.

Compatibility of repair materials with substrate low ...

2016-11-15 · Second, the compatibility analysis and criteria between CA mortar and repair materials may be different from that of concrete repair systems due to its low modulus characteristics. Compared with concrete materials, CA mortar has a typically low modulus material due to its high asphalt content (emulsion to cement ratio or A/C ratio, over 0.5) to ...

Compatibility of repair materials with substrate low ...

The compatibility of the mechanical properties of low-modulus cement and asphalt mortar (CAM) and repair materials was studied using the four-point bending test method. According to the bearing characteristics of CAMs, a four-point bending fatigue test was further developed to evaluate the compatibility of this material with the repair material.

Compatibility of repair mortars with concrete in a hot-dry ...

Strengthening, maintenance and repair of concrete structures are becoming more recognised in the field of civil engineering. There is a wide range of repair mortars with varying properties, available in the market and promoted by the suppliers, which makes the selection of the most suitable one often difficult.

COMPATIBILITY CONSIDERATIONS FOR DURABLE

COMPATIBILITY CONSIDERATIONS FOR DURABLE CONCRETE REPAIRS. Concrete repair and rehabilitation will have an even more vital role in the future than it does now. Major reconstruction of our aging infrastructures can no longer be delayed. Critical to achieving long service life of repaired structures is the correct choice and use of materials.
